Multi-Directional Closed-loop Control

What is Multi-Directional Closed-loop Control?

Multi-Directional Closed-loop Control is a sophisticated control system that continuously monitors and adjusts multiple parameters simultaneously to maintain precise control over complex systems. This technology enables real-time feedback mechanisms that ensure accurate and responsive control in various directions, leading to improved efficiency and performance.
